**Changelog — FareForge defaults update**

Heads up for the sync: we flipped a few defaults in the FareForge rules engine this week. Flat-rate fallback now kicks in when no zone rule matches, instead of throwing. Also bumped the rule evaluation cap and turned on weight-band caching by default, since basically everyone was enabling it anyway. Nothing breaking, but staging behaved differently until we redeployed. The new effective defaults are as follows.

deployment values, baguf-fahif:
olidor:
  pin: 7820
  tenant: silax
  seal: seal_6de6d0cf
  metrics_host: metrics.olidor.crelvodata.test
  standby_team: lamys
  escalation: fraox-druix
  nonce: feffcc

## Runbook: Template rendering latency — Brindlepress

When the Brindlepress publishing pipeline reports slow page builds, the usual cause is the template renderer falling back to uncached compilation after a cache eviction storm. Check the render-time histogram first; a bimodal shape confirms the fallback. Warming the cache restores normal latency within two minutes and is safe during a release window. Before approving any release that touches templates, the release manager should verify the renderer is running with the configuration below.

settings of tagug-fajof:
[zorwyn]
host = zorwyn.nelvrosys.corp
user = zorwyn_svc
database = zorwyn_prod

- [ ] Printrelay spooler: confirm the dedupe window is 30s, not 3s — the Corven fix reverted once already. Check retry backoff caps at 5 attempts, verify dead-letter routing for malformed jobs, and confirm the health endpoint no longer blocks on the printer registry. Reviewer: eyeball the diff against the Hollowmere incident postmortem, not just the tests. No sign-off without a green canary run. Verified build token follows below.

pipeline stamp: htk3_aaa